Key Skills to Look For
Contract Law Knowledge
A contract manager should have a solid understanding of contract law, including the principles of contract formation, terms, and conditions. They should be familiar with the laws and regulations governing contracts in KSA Medina.
Contract Negotiation
The ability to negotiate contracts effectively is crucial. A contract manager should be able to navigate complex negotiations, ensuring that the terms of the contract are favorable and compliant with relevant laws.
Contract Administration
A contract manager is responsible for the day-to-day administration of contracts, including monitoring performance, managing changes, and ensuring compliance.
Communication Skills
Effective communication is vital for a contract manager. They should be able to clearly articulate contract terms, negotiate with stakeholders, and communicate with team members.
Analytical Skills
A contract manager should be able to analyze contract data, identify trends, and make informed decisions.
Project Management Tools
Familiarity with project management tools such as Asana, Trello, or MS Project is essential for managing contracts and collaborating with team members.
Risk Management
A contract manager should be able to identify potential risks associated with contracts and develop strategies to mitigate them.
Industry Exposure
Relevant industry exposure can be beneficial, as it provides a contract manager with a deeper understanding of the specific challenges and opportunities associated with contracts in that industry.

Sample Interview Questions for Contract Manager
- What experience do you have in contract management?
- How do you stay up-to-date with changes in contract law?
- Can you describe a particularly challenging contract negotiation you were involved in?
- How do you manage contract administration tasks?
- What tools do you use for contract management?
- How do you handle contract disputes or issues?
